Physical and Medical Conditions Associated with Autism

Understanding Physical and Medical Co-conditions in Autism

What are some physical and medical conditions commonly associated with autism?

Autism Spectrum Disorder (ASD) is often accompanied by a variety of physical and medical conditions that can influence health, development, and overall quality of life. Recognizing these co-occurring issues is crucial because they may require specific management strategies and can complicate the diagnostic process.

One of the most prevalent physical conditions is epilepsy, affecting approximately 20-30% of individuals with autism. Seizures can manifest in various forms, such as staring spells, involuntary movements, and confusion. Managing epilepsy in autistic individuals involves careful evaluation, medication, and ongoing monitoring.

Gastrointestinal problems are another common concern. Conditions like chronic constipation, diarrhea, abdominal pain, reflux, and colitis affect up to 84% of children with autism. These issues can cause discomfort, behavioral challenges, and impact nutritional intake. Sensory sensitivities often exacerbate GI issues, and diet modifications should be discussed with healthcare providers.

Sleep disturbances are reported in roughly 80% of autistic individuals, including insomnia, difficulty falling asleep, night waking, and poor sleep quality. These problems can worsen behavioral and health issues, but strategies such as sleep routines, environmental modifications, and melatonin supplementation can offer relief.

Genetic syndromes are frequently associated with autism. Conditions like Fragile X syndrome, Tuberous Sclerosis, Rett syndrome, Angelman syndrome, and Prader-Willi syndrome often include physical features, intellectual disabilities, and behavioral challenges. For example, Fragile X syndrome is the most common inherited cause of intellectual disability and is linked to mutation on the X chromosome.

Mental health issues significantly accompany autism. Anxiety affects up to 50% of individuals, presenting differently than in the general population, often with physical signs like increased agitation or withdrawal. Depression is also common, sometimes appearing as irritability, social withdrawal, or changes in routines. Bipolar disorder and OCD are additional concerns and can be challenging to diagnose due to overlapping symptoms.

Other physical health challenges include immune system abnormalities and metabolic errors. Some children with autism exhibit immune dysregulation, leading to increased infections or autoimmune conditions. Inborn errors of metabolism, such as mitochondrial disorders and folate abnormalities, have higher incidence rates in this population and can influence overall health and development.

Additional issues include joint hypermobility, skin fragility, sensory processing difficulties, and food selectivity, often stemming from hypersensitivities to sights, sounds, textures, or tastes. These sensory challenges can interfere with daily functioning and require tailored interventions.

Overall, autism's medical profile is complex and multifaceted. An integrated healthcare approach involving neurologists, geneticists, gastroenterologists, sleep specialists, and mental health professionals is essential for comprehensive management.

Understanding Common Co-Occurring Conditions and Their Impact on Diagnosis and Treatment

What are common co-occurring conditions with autism, and how do they affect diagnosis and treatment?

Autism Spectrum Disorder (ASD) often coexists with a variety of additional medical and mental health conditions, known as co-occurring or comorbid conditions. The most common among these are anxiety disorders, Attention Deficit Hyperactivity Disorder (ADHD), epilepsy, gastrointestinal issues, sleep disturbances, depression, and sensory or feeding difficulties.

Anxiety is especially prevalent, affecting up to 50% of individuals with autism. It may present as social anxiety, generalized anxiety, or obsessive-compulsive behaviors. ADHD is also frequently observed, with around 35% of children and 21% of adults on Medicaid having co-occurring hyperactivity and attention challenges. Epilepsy can affect approximately 20-30% of individuals with autism, presenting as seizures that are sometimes difficult to detect.

Gastrointestinal problems such as chronic constipation, diarrhea, abdominal pain, and reflux are common in autistic children, often leading to discomfort and behavioral issues. Sleeplessness, including insomnia and night waking, impacts a large proportion of individuals across age groups, worsening behavioral problems.

Depression can manifest subtly, via irritability and withdrawal, making it challenging to diagnose, especially since symptoms overlap with autism traits. Sensory processing challenges, including hypersensitivity or hyposensitivity to stimuli like sounds or textures, further complicate the clinical picture.

The presence of these conditions significantly impacts diagnosis. Many symptoms of co-occurring disorders overlap with core autism behaviors, which can lead to misdiagnosis or delayed recognition. For example, sensory sensitivities may be mistaken for behavioral issues, while anxiety symptoms could be confused with social withdrawal. This overlap makes comprehensive assessments essential.

Treating multiple conditions simultaneously demands an integrated approach. Behavioral therapies such as Applied Behavior Analysis (ABA) are adapted to address both core autism symptoms and comorbidities like anxiety or feeding issues. Pharmacological treatments may include medications like SSRIs for anxiety and depression, anticonvulsants for epilepsy, or sleep aids. Dietary management might address gastrointestinal issues, and specialized interventions can alleviate sensory processing challenges.

Ensuring effective treatment requires collaboration among healthcare providers, including psychologists, neurologists, gastroenterologists, and developmental specialists. Early identification and tailored interventions can significantly improve quality of life, reduce distress, and support better social and functional outcomes.

Challenges in Diagnosis and the Effect on Quality of Life

Navigating Diagnostic Complexities: How Co-occurring Conditions Impact Life Quality

What challenges do co-occurring conditions present for autism diagnosis and what is their impact on quality of life?

Individuals with autism spectrum disorder (ASD) often face complex diagnostic challenges due to the high prevalence of co-occurring conditions, which can obscure or mimic core autism symptoms. These additional health issues include psychiatric disorders such as anxiety, depression, obsessive-compulsive disorder (OCD), and attention-deficit/hyperactivity disorder (ADHD), along with medical concerns like epilepsy, gastrointestinal problems, sleep disturbances, and sensory processing issues.

Because many of these co-occurring conditions present overlapping symptoms, diagnosing autism accurately becomes more complicated. For example, anxiety or depression may manifest as withdrawal or irritability, which can be mistaken solely for behavioral issues associated with autism. Similarly, physical symptoms like seizures or gastrointestinal discomfort might be overlooked or attributed to behavioral problems, delaying essential treatment.

These diagnostic difficulties are particularly pronounced in adults diagnosed later in life, as co-occurring psychiatric conditions tend to be more prevalent or severe among this group. Moreover, gender differences influence how these conditions manifest, with some research indicating differing prevalence rates and symptom presentations between males and females on the spectrum.

Delayed or inaccurate diagnosis can have serious consequences. Without proper identification and treatment, co-occurring conditions can exacerbate core autism symptoms, impeding social interactions, communication, and daily functioning. For example, untreated epilepsy can lead to safety risks, while unaddressed anxiety might cause social withdrawal, further isolating the individual.

The impact extends beyond clinical settings to affect social and emotional well-being. Individuals might struggle with self-esteem, experience increased behavioral challenges, and have reduced access to supportive interventions. This can lead to poorer educational, occupational, and social outcomes, ultimately diminishing their overall quality of life.

Research highlights that adults diagnosed later in life often report higher rates of psychiatric comorbidities compared to those diagnosed in childhood. This underscores the importance of comprehensive screening and assessment tools tailored for diverse age groups and presentations.

Effective management of co-occurring conditions requires a multidisciplinary approach involving healthcare providers, psychologists, neurologists, and educators. Early detection and integrated treatment strategies can significantly improve life quality by addressing multiple health concerns simultaneously.

Influence of Co-Occurring Conditions on Assessment and Personalized Interventions

Personalized Approaches: Tailoring Assessments and Interventions to Co-occurring Conditions

How do co-occurring conditions influence assessment and intervention strategies for autism?

Co-occurring conditions have a profound impact on how autism is assessed and treated. They add layers of complexity due to overlapping symptoms and individual differences, making precise diagnosis more challenging.

Effective assessment begins with a comprehensive evaluation that considers medical, psychiatric, and neurodevelopmental factors. This often involves an interdisciplinary team including psychologists, physicians, speech therapists, and occupational therapists. Utilizing autism-specific tools, such as the Anxiety Scale for Children – ASD (ASC ASD), helps capture atypical presentations of comorbid anxiety, for example.

Tailored assessment strategies are essential. For instance, visual supports, simplified questionnaires, and observations adapted to the individual’s cognitive abilities are used to identify co-existing conditions accurately.

Interventions need to be personalized to address both autism symptoms and associated conditions adequately. Modified cognitive-behavioral therapy (CBT), suitable for the individual's developmental level, can help manage anxiety and depression.

Behavioral interventions like Applied Behavior Analysis (ABA) are often adjusted to include goals targeting co-occurring behaviors, such as self-regulation or social skills development.

Medical treatments are also integrated when necessary—medications may be prescribed to manage epilepsy, gastrointestinal issues, or mood disorders.

A collaborative approach involving families, healthcare providers, educators, and therapists ensures that interventions align with the individual’s needs.

Addressing co-occurring conditions contributes to overall improvements in functioning, behavior, and quality of life. It reduces behavioral challenges and fosters greater independence.

Current Research and Future Directions in autism and Co-Occurrence Management

What does current research say about managing co-occurring conditions in autism care?

Recent studies highlight the importance of early detection and personalized treatment approaches to effectively manage the common co-occurring conditions seen in individuals with autism spectrum disorder (ASD). These co-occurring conditions include anxiety, epilepsy, gastrointestinal issues, sleep disturbances, and mental health disorders such as depression and OCD.

Advances in neuroimaging, genetics, and biomarker research are transforming diagnostic procedures and allowing clinicians to tailor interventions more specifically. For example, identifying neurobiological differences, such as changes in amygdala volume or atypical responses in the brain, helps in understanding the underlying mechanisms of anxiety and other psychiatric symptoms.

Medical innovations, including the use of genetic testing for disorders like fragile X syndrome and mitochondrial abnormalities, support early diagnosis and targeted therapies. Biomarkers identified through cutting-edge research contribute to predicting the likelihood of specific co-morbidities and monitoring treatment response over time.

Technology plays a growing role in management, with tools such as neurotechnologies and ecological momentary assessment (EMA). These enable real-time monitoring of behavior and physiological responses, offering insights that help customize interventions to individual needs.

Multidisciplinary approaches are considered essential for comprehensive care. These involve collaboration among behavioral therapists, neurologists, psychiatrists, primary care providers, and educators. Such approaches integrate behavioral therapies like Applied Behavior Analysis (ABA), pharmacological treatments addressing symptoms like hyperactivity or anxiety, and psychological interventions such as cognitive-behavioral therapy (CBT).

Looking ahead, research aims to refine personalized strategies based on genetic and neurobiological profiles. The goal is to develop targeted therapies that can more effectively address the specific health challenges faced by individuals with ASD, thereby improving their independence and quality of life.

Furthermore, there is a strong push to translate neuroscientific discoveries into clinical practice. This involves developing new medications, behavioral protocols, and technological tools informed by a deeper understanding of brain differences associated with autism and its co-occurring conditions.
